In my garden, there's a pile of firewood. It's Holm Oak to be precise. "Steeneik" in Dutch and "Encina" in Spanish. It's quite heavy and burns very quietly and reasonably long. The matte color and the structure is great. Almost a shame to burn. But thanks to the appearance and the warmth it gives, I'm able to enjoy it twice.
